CAS:Controlled ProductApplications Labelled Chenodiol (Chenodeoxycholic acid). A major bile acid in many vertebrates, occurring as the N-glycine and/or N-taurine conjugate. With other bile acids, forms mixed micelles with lecithin in bile which solubilize cholesterol and thus facilitates its excretion. Fcilitates fat absorption in the small intestine by micellar solubilization of fatty acids and monoglycerides. Anticholelithogenic. Epimeric with Ursodiol.

CAS:Controlled ProductApplications Omega-3 fatty acid found in marine fish oils and in many phospholipids. Major structural component of excitable membranes of the retina and brain; synthesized in the liver from α-linolenic acid. Nutritional supplement.
